Faith, Film, and Cultural Discourse

This chapter examines the interplay between faith-based films and their audiences, particularly the preference for narratives that affirm existing beliefs over those that foster debate. It discusses the polarized reactions to films like 'Son of God' and 'Evan Almighty', highlighting how filmmakers' backgrounds can influence perceptions. The conversation also reflects on the representation of Jesus in cinema and the unique perspectives shaped by individual upbringing within or outside religious contexts.
